California may be banning state funded travel to conservative states like Oklahoma — the latest ban thanks to disagreement over Oklahoma’s LGBT adoption policy — but turns out many other neighboring states are getting the last laugh.

Landmark Case: California Judge Rules Christian Baker Does Not Have to Make Gay Wedding Cake

In fact, many of the residents are fleeing California’s punitive taxes and liberal polices in favor of states such as Oklahoma. A report recently discovered that the extreme high cost of living is making it so unbearable, they are seeking out cheaper safe havens.

The number of people moving out of the state to places like Las Vegas, Dallas, Phoenix and even New York, are far outweighing those coming in. At least 138,000 more have left than arrived, according to the study.

The new Oklahoma adoption law begins June 22nd.

Gov. Mary Fallin’s spokesman, Michale McNutt, didn’t miss the opportunity to take a jab at California’s mass exodus, responding to the travel ban by saying, “There appears to be more and more Californians sharing our values as we are seeing more Californians move to Oklahoma. With our state’s economy being as strong as it is, we won’t miss a few Californians traveling on state business showing up in our state.”
